Cranberry Fizz Mocktail

Published: Dec 26, 2023 · Modified: Jan 4, 2025 by Marisa Bakes · This post may contain affiliate links · Leave a Comment

Jump to Recipe·Print Recipe·Leave a Review

This Cranberry Fizz Mocktail is a fun and festive drink to make during the holidays. It's super simple and easy to make and is topped off with sugared cranberries to make it look extra fancy!

You'll make the sugared cranberries first and let them sit for an hour to dry out before rolling them in sugar. Then you can make the mocktail which will come together really quickly.

Combine 49 grams (¼ cup) sugar and water in a nonstick pan over medium heat. Bring to a boil and then turn down the heat and let it simmer for 2-3 minutes.

Add cranberries and let it sit for a few minutes. Line a baking sheet with parchment and spoon cranberries out onto it. Discard extra syrup. Let cranberries sit for about an hour to dry slightly. Roll in the rest of the sugar, 49 grams (¼ cup).

Add ice to a cocktail shaker followed by the cranberry juice, lemon lime soda, and simple syrup. Shake well and pour into glass. Top with a spoonful of sugared cranberries. Enjoy!

Ingredients

Sugared Cranberries

  • 99 grams (½ cup) granulated sugar, divided in half
  • 2 tbsp water
  • 3 oz cranberries

Cranberry Fizz Mocktail

  • 5 oz unsweetened cranberry juice
  • 2 oz lemon lime soda
  • 1 oz simple syrup

Instructions

Sugared Cranberries

  1. Combine 49 grams (¼ cup) sugar and water in a nonstick pan over medium heat. Bring to a boil and then turn down the heat and let it simmer for 2-3 minutes.
  2. Add cranberries and let it sit for a few minutes.
  3. Line a baking sheet with parchment and spoon cranberries out onto it. Discard extra syrup.
  4. Let cranberries sit for about an hour to dry slightly. Roll in the rest of the sugar, 49 grams (¼ cup).

Cranberry Fizz Mocktail

  1. Add ice to a cocktail shaker followed by the cranberry juice, lemon lime soda, and simple syrup.
  2. Shake well and pour into glass.
  3. Top with a spoonful of sugared cranberries. Enjoy!

Notes

  • This mocktail is best enjoyed immediately.
  • You'll have leftover sugared cranberries which can be enjoyed on other desserts.
